Best IPTV Service (2026): 10 Features That Actually Matter

The IPTV market is crowded with services making similar-sounding claims โ€” huge channel counts, "4K quality," "24/7 support." Cutting through that noise requires knowing which features actually predict a good experience versus which are just marketing filler. This guide breaks down the 10 factors that genuinely matter when comparing IPTV services, with links to deeper guides on each one if you want to go further.

Why Typical Features Lists Mislead

Most "best IPTV service" comparisons focus on numbers that are easy to advertise but hard to verify โ€” channel counts, resolution labels, and vague uptime claims. These numbers aren't meaningless, but they're incomplete on their own, and they're exactly the kind of thing that's easy to inflate in marketing copy. The ten factors below focus instead on what you can actually verify yourself, mostly during a free trial, before spending any money.

1. Server Reliability Under Load

This is the single most important factor and the hardest to judge from a website. A provider can list an enormous channel count and still deliver a poor experience if its servers can't handle peak demand โ€” evenings, weekends, and major live sports events. The only reliable way to judge this is testing a live channel specifically during a busy viewing window. 2. Real Channel Coverage for You

A large advertised channel count means little if the specific channels your household actually watches aren't included or aren't stable. Check for your must-have channels specifically, rather than being impressed by a big total number. 3. Genuine Multi-Device Support

"Works on all devices" is a common claim โ€” what matters is whether it works well on the specific devices your household actually owns. Test on your Smart TV, Firestick, phone, or whatever else you plan to use, not just the easiest one to set up. 4. VOD Library Quality

As covered in our best IPTV for movies guide, a movie and series library is only as good as its organization and freshness, not its raw title count. Browse actual categories and search for specific titles during your trial rather than trusting an advertised number.

5. Honest Picture Quality Claims

4K and HD labels only matter if they hold up consistently in practice, which depends on your own connection and device as much as the provider. Our IPTV 4K guide and internet speed guide explain what's realistic to expect and how to test it yourself.

6. Transparent Pricing

Clear, flat pricing with no hidden device fees and no silent increases at renewal is a strong signal of a well-run provider. 8. Responsive Customer Support

Message a provider's support channel with a real question before subscribing, and judge both response time and how useful the answer actually is. This single test often reveals more about a provider's overall quality than any other factor on this list.

9. EPG & Navigation Quality

A clean, searchable programme guide with genre categories and a working favourites list makes a bigger daily difference than almost any other feature. 10. Player App Flexibility

A good IPTV subscription should work with multiple established player apps via standard M3U or Xtream Codes connections, rather than locking you into one proprietary app. This flexibility means you're never stuck if a specific app stops being maintained. How to Use This List When Comparing

Rather than trying to score every provider against all ten factors simultaneously, use this as a structured trial-testing checklist: start with server reliability and your must-have channels, then work through device support, VOD quality, and support responsiveness during the same trial period. By the time you've covered all ten, you'll have a genuinely informed picture โ€” far more reliable than comparing marketing pages side by side.

Not Every Factor Matters Equally to Everyone

These ten factors aren't all equally important to every household. A household that watches almost exclusively live sports will weight server reliability during peak hours far more heavily than VOD library depth, while a household focused on movie nights should flip that priority. Before comparing providers, it's worth ranking these ten factors by what matters most to your specific viewing habits, then testing accordingly during your trial rather than treating every factor as equally weighted.

Revisiting Your Choice Over Time

A provider that scores well today isn't guaranteed to stay that way indefinitely โ€” server infrastructure, support quality, and content libraries can all change over the life of a subscription. It's reasonable to periodically reassess against this same checklist, particularly around renewal time, rather than assuming your initial evaluation remains valid forever.
